Are you a Malay language expert eager to shape the future of AI? Large‑scale language models are evolving from clever chatbots into powerful engines of linguistic discovery. With high‑quality training data, tomorrow’s AI can democratize world‑class education, keep pace with cutting‑edge research, and streamline communication for Malay speakers everywhere. That training data begins with you—we need your expertise to help power the next generation of AI. We’re looking for Malay language specialists who live and breathe Malay grammar, syntax, morphology, phonetics, semantics, and pragmatics. You’ll challenge advanced language models on topics like noun declension, verb conjugation, sentence structure, word order, syntax variations, and regional dialects—documenting every failure mode so we can harden model reasoning. On a typical day, you will converse with the model on language scenarios, verify factual accuracy and logical soundness, capture reproducible error traces, and suggest improvements to our prompt engineering and evaluation metrics. A master’s or PhD in Malay language, linguistics, or a closely related field is ideal; peer‑reviewed publications, teaching experience, or hands‑on linguistic analysis projects signal fit. Clear, metacognitive communication—“showing your work”—is essential. Ready to turn your Malay language expertise into the knowledge base for tomorrow’s AI? About us: Creative Chaos is an AI orchestration company. We help businesses re-engineer how work actually gets done by placing AI orchestrators inside their teams to redesign workflows, deploy agents, and rewire operations end-to-end. Job Summary: The Principal AI Process Orchestrator is a key role. This is the person who decides what work humans do and what work AI does, and then designs and ships the systems that make both happen. You will front every engagement. You will earn trust with the client’s executive team in week one. You will lead the work from workflow audit to shipped automation. You will carry 3-4 concurrent clients and lead Associate Orchestrators through implementation. This is a senior individual contributor role. We are not hiring a manager. We are hiring the sharpest business analyst you know, the one who also spends their weekends building AI agents and has strong opinions about which tool to use for which job. Job Description: - Lead client engagements end-to-end: You are the face of the engagement. You sit across from the client’s COO or CEO in week one, not week six. You own the weekly update, the monthly business review, and the strategic direction of the work. - Map the business: In the first 30 days of any engagement, you learn how work flows through the client’s organization. You produce an opportunity map that identifies the 5-10 workflows where AI can materially change the economics of the business. - Design the future state: For the 2-3 workflows selected for transformation, you design the rewired version. What humans do. What agents do. Where the handoffs live. What the evals look like. How success is measured. - Ship the implementation: You scope the work, direct the Associate Orchestrators on the engagement, review their output, and ship the first automation to production within 60 days of engagement start. - Grow the engagement: You identify when a client needs a Build pod, a Rescue, or ongoing Support, and pull the right Creative Chaos resource in. Transformation is the front door. You open the rest of the house. - Own the outcome: You report on measurable client impact: hours saved, error rates reduced, throughput gained. Numbers, not narratives.
